The Advantages of High-Altitude Training in Nairobi
Training at altitude is one of the most effective ways to boost cardiovascular efficiency, and Nairobi's elevation provides this naturally. During our group marathon training camps, participants experience physiological changes such as increased red blood cell count and improved oxygen transport. This means that when you return to sea level for your race, your body is capable of performing at a much higher intensity with less effort. Our group marathon training camps are strategically located to maximize these benefits while ensuring that the transition to altitude is managed safely. We monitor each runner's adaptation and adjust the training load accordingly. The undulating terrain of Nairobi also helps in building leg strength and improving running economy. Structured Coaching and Personalized Feedback
A key feature of our group marathon training camps is the access to elite-level coaching. Our coaches have years of experience in preparing athletes for international competitions and bring a wealth of knowledge to the camp. Each participant in our group marathon training camps receives personalized feedback on their running form, gait, and pacing. We use video analysis to identify inefficiencies and provide drills to correct them. This attention to detail is crucial for preventing injuries and maximizing speed. The group marathon training camps follow a periodized training plan that includes long runs, interval sessions, and tempo runs. This structured approach ensures that you are building fitness progressively without overtraining. Our coaches also provide guidance on tapering, which is often the most misunderstood part of marathon preparation. By training in a group, you also benefit from 'pack running,' which helps you maintain a consistent pace and teaches you how to run efficiently in a crowd. Comprehensive Recovery and Injury Prevention

Recovery is just as important as the miles you put in. Our camps include dedicated sessions for stretching, foam rolling, and mobility work. We also provide access to professional physiotherapists who specialize in running-related injuries. Participants learn how to listen to their bodies and identify the difference between normal training fatigue and potential injury. We emphasize the importance of sleep and active recovery days in the training cycle. Nutrition and Hydration for Peak Performance
Fueling a marathon training block requires a specific nutritional strategy. We offer workshops on macronutrient balance, timing of meals, and the importance of hydration. Our camp menus are designed to provide high-quality fuel that supports heavy training loads. We focus on locally sourced, nutrient-dense foods that are staples in the diets of Kenya's top runners. Participants learn how to practice their race-day nutrition during long runs to avoid any surprises. We also discuss the role of supplements and electrolytes in maintaining performance and preventing cramps. Mental Toughness and Race Strategy
The marathon is as much a mental battle as a physical one. We dedicate time to teaching mental strategies such as positive self-talk, visualization, and pacing discipline. Our coaches help you develop a detailed race-day plan, including splits and hydration stops. We discuss how to handle the 'wall' and stay focused during the closing stages of the race. By simulating race conditions during our training sessions, we help you build the confidence needed to tackle the full distance.
